private 相关问题

Private是一种封装面向对象编程的方式。

访问私有变量的Java静态方法

我的印象是私有非静态变量只能通过调用变量所在对象的方法来访问,但事实并非如此。有人可以解释一下......

回答 5 投票 15

为什么私有封装私有常量?

我遇到了这个代码:class Foo <Bar SM_CONSTANT = {'a'=>'A','b'=>'B'} .freeze private_constant:SM_CONSTANT private def some_constant SM_CONSTANT end我无法想象......

回答 1 投票 2

C ++外部类访问内部类的私有 - 为什么禁止

您好我想知道为什么C ++标准允许我们在嵌套类中访问外部类的私有字段,而它禁止从外部类访问内部类的私有字段。我明白, ...

回答 3 投票 10

是否可以将模块模式用于更多对象

var modularpattern =(function(){var sum = 0; return {add:function(){sum = sum + 1; return sum;},}}()); var c = modularpattern; c.add(); // 1 var d = ...

回答 2 投票 -1

javascript中的嵌套类,私有方法的继承

我是javascript的新手,我花了一些时间尝试在js中创建命名空间对象。现在,这就是我想要做的:MainObject = function(){var privateVariable =“我是......

回答 6 投票 12

Java中私有静态变量的用途是什么?

如果一个变量被声明为public static varName;,那么我可以从任何地方访问它,如ClassName.varName。我也知道静态成员是由类的所有实例共享的,而不是......

回答 19 投票 137

Java:使用类型参数访问私有构造函数

这是关于java私有构造函数的这个问题的后续内容。假设我有以下类:class Foo {private T arg;私人Foo(T t){//私人! ...

回答 7 投票 62

Swift 4 - 扩展内部的私有方法

我正在寻找一种在扩展中编写私有函数的方法。例如:A类:UIViewController {覆盖viewDidLoad(){privateFoo()}}私有扩展A {...

回答 1 投票 1

全局和本地及私人功能(Javascript)

我目前正在阅读一本关于Javascript by Pragmatic的书,我对一件事感到困惑。他们有一节介绍如何使变量全局,本地或私有。有什么区别......

回答 6 投票 7

在Kotlin中测试私有方法

如何在Kotlin中测试私有方法?我试图从androidx.annotation.VisibleForTesting添加@VisibleForTesting(否则= VisibleForTesting.PRIVATE),但它不会使我的函数私有这...

回答 1 投票 6

免费私人存储库读者?

是否可以免费向其他人展示私人回购(不提升许可证)?例如,仅为读者角色分配它们。

回答 1 投票 -1

C ++中的朋友声明 - 公共和私人之间的区别

将朋友功能/类声明为私有还是公共之间有区别吗?我似乎无法在网上找到任何相关信息。我的意思是:A级之间的区别{public:friend ...

回答 3 投票 122

在函数中调用时,如何修复匿名创建的结构的奇怪行为?

我正在尝试在ANSI-C中重新创建用于教育目的的封装原则。我基本上做的是在.c文件中创建一些结构:struct _private {unsigned char SizeInBytes; ...

回答 2 投票 1

如何在编辑后将WordPress自定义帖子类型可见性设置为私有?

我用插件创建了一个自定义帖子类型。注册用户可以从前端插入新帖子,并将其保存为草稿。当我在后端编辑它时,我需要它以私人可见性保存。一世 ...

回答 1 投票 0

Java中的public,protected,package-private和private有什么区别?

在Java中,是否有明确规定何时使用每个访问修饰符,即默认(包私有),public,protected和private,同时使类和接口处理...

回答 24 投票 2859

随机数发生器

对于我的任务,我需要编写以下属性:编写一个类Deck。 Deck具有以下私有属性:静态随机数生成器。初始化随机数生成器“...

回答 2 投票 1

Python 3中的真正私有变量

所以我知道在python中使变量“私有”的方法如下:class Foo:def __init __(self):self .__ private ='bar'这个“有效”而不是,如下所示:foo = Foo( )'...

回答 5 投票 8

如何将私有字段添加到json

我有一个私有字段的类,我希望它们在JSON字符串中,稍后我将写入文本文件。像这样的类User {private string userEmail;私人字符串......

回答 1 投票 2

仲裁中的私人网络

目前,我正在为特定应用选择合适的区块链协议。因此,我注意到了Quorum区块链协议。在这方面,我有一个问题,我发现了一点......

回答 1 投票 0

Python公共和私有方法[重复]

我试图在Python类中更改公共参数。据我所知,为了使它成为私有我需要声明例如:self .__ top = None#

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.